India among the fastest growing Aviation markets globally: AAI

India among the fastest growing Aviation markets g...

January 18, 2017

India is growing, and it’s growing fast. India is currently one of the five fastest growing aviation markets in the world. India ranks 9th in the global aviation market and aims to become the third largest by 2020 and the largest by 2030.

GMR and Goa government sign pact for international airport in North Goa

GMR and Goa government sign pact for international...

November 10, 2016

To develop and operate Greenfield airport project at Mopa in North Goa, GMR Airports, a subsidiary of GMR Infrastructure, signed a concession agreement with Goa government. Phase I is expected to be completed by 2020 and will cater to 4.4 million passengers.
